It’s not just the Marienplatz or the English Garden. The real magic happens where tourists don’t go: rooftop bars tucked behind old breweries, quiet hills above the Isar River, and church towers where locals go to smoke and watch the sun set over the Alps.

Many people assume the best views come with ticket prices or long lines, but that’s not true here. Some of the most unforgettable panoramas are free and hidden. The Munich skyline, the sweeping arc of domes, spires, and modern glass buildings framed by distant mountains looks completely different from the top of the Nockherberg brewery terrace than it does from the tower of St. Peter’s Church. Then there’s the hidden viewpoints Munich, lesser-known spots known only to locals who hike, bike, or take the tram just one stop past the usual stops—like the bench behind the Villa Stuck garden, or the little stone ledge near the Schloss Nymphenburg moat where you can see the whole palace lit up at night without another soul around.

And if you want to combine a view with a drink? The Munich rooftop bars, elevated lounges where you can sip beer or cocktails while the city unfolds below are where the real nightlife meets the best scenery. Places like the Sky Bar at the Hotel Vier Jahreszeiten or the terrace at the Hotel Bayerischer Hof don’t just offer drinks—they offer perspective. You’ll see the dome of the Frauenkirche glow in the twilight, the Isar winding through the city like a silver ribbon, and the Alps standing silent in the distance like a postcard you didn’t know you needed.
